移动web前端相关知识
-
移动WEB前端开发资源整合meta篇 1.视窗宽度 <meta name="viewport" content="width=device-width,initial-scale=1.0,minimum-scale=1.0,maximum-scale=1.0,user-scalable=no"/> 其中 width=device-width 是设置视窗宽度为设备视窗宽度,还可以固定宽度,例如: width=640 则是640px的宽度(常见于微信); initial-scale=1.0 :设置缩放
-
移动Web前端,游客点击商品的收藏按钮,登录完成,回来之后,如何自动收藏我们都知道,移动Web端(M站环境下),很多时候,前端是无法判断用户的登录状态的,因为出于安全性考虑,与账号相关的cookie字段一般都是 http-only的。如果前端想判断用户的登录状态,需要主动去调后台接口,根据后台接口返回的状态码来判断。那么,我如果想实现下面这样一个场景,该怎么做呢?移动Web端(M站环境下),游客点击商品的收藏按钮,登录完成,回来之后,如何自动收藏?方式一:在url里加字段具体步骤如下:(1)游客点击收藏按钮,立即调用favCommAdd的接口(假设这个是收藏商品的接口)。如果接口返回未登录,就往重定向的url中加字段doFavor=true,然后去执行登录操作。比如:var rurl = location.href + '&isLogin=true'favCommAdd(skuId, rurl); //调用接口。参数一表示,给指定的sku添加收藏。参数二用于登录成功后的回跳
-
【CSS 学习】CSS 选择器以下总结内容摘自 《移动Web前端高效开发实战》基本选择器选择器名 称实 例描 述版 本*通用选择器(Universal selectors)*匹配所有的元素2.1E标签选择器(Type selectors)p匹配所有的 <p>1.class类选择器(Class selectors).nav匹配所有 class="nav" 的元素1#idID选择器(ID selectors)#wrapper匹配所有 id="wrapper" 的元素1E[attr]属性选择器(Attribute selectors)a[data-url]匹配所有 data-url 属性的 <a> 的元素2.1E[attr=val]属性选择器(Attribute selectors)a[data-url='http']匹配所有 data-url="http" 属性的 <a> 的元素2.1E[attr~=val]属性选择器(Attri
-
Web前端学习:移动Web加速技术移动设备已经成为当下使用频率最高的电子设备,而移动Web依然是移动设备中使用频率最高的应用场景。站点页面性能提升可以使得用户浏览站点时的体验得到良好改善,作为其中一条技术分支,移动Web加速技术的方法和技术方案在近几年得到了不断发展。无论是内容分发平台、浏览器提供商、网络提供商还是Web站点,都在通过各种各样的移动Web加速技术为用户提供更良好的页面浏览体验。移动Web加速技术有哪些方向?开始的前言内容中我们已经提到,参与移动Web生态的几个重要角色分别是内容分发平台、浏览器提供商和网络提供商以及Web站点。每个角色都在自己所擅长的领域通过技术创新来给用户提供更快速的移动Web体验。因此,移动Web加速的几个技术方向也和几个重要参与者的角色职能密不可分。比较重要的技术方向分别是:1. 页面加载与缓存移动Web加速的其中一个重要技术方向是针对页面加载和缓存相关的加速技术。在此方向中,页面分发端、浏览器和移动网络是主要的影响因素,页面加载相关的技术解决方案,也是从这三个影响因素为出发点,来进行技术设计和实现的。
移动web前端相关课程
移动web前端相关教程
- 移动端优化 ECharts 针对移动端交互做了细致的优化,例如移动端小屏上适于用手指在坐标系中进行缩放、平移。 PC 端也可以用鼠标在图中进行缩放(用鼠标滚轮)、平移等。细粒度的模块化和打包机制可以让 ECharts 在移动端也拥有很小的体积,可选的 SVG 渲染模块让移动端的内存占用不再捉襟见肘。
- 2. 移动端的横竖屏 而移动端的宽高比刚好相反,手机通常都是竖着的,只有在看电影电视剧或者玩游戏的时候才会横过来,甚至有许多用户直接锁定了竖屏,即使横过来手机也不会发生任何变化。这就导致了移动端与 PC 端的布局有很大的不同,移动端是宽太窄了,通常只能容纳一个列(横行竖列),但是高却很长,尤其是现在的全面屏,让人感觉屏幕超级长,这时候就可以在行(横行竖列)上动手脚了,比较常见的一种布局是上面一行和下面一行固定在屏幕的 header 和 footer,它们并不会随着屏幕的滚动而移动,类似于这样:微信几乎是大家最熟悉的软件了,没有了它就相当于没有了社交,在这样一款用户及其庞大的软件上就运用了移动端最经典的布局。滑动好友列表最上面的灰色那栏并不会移动:同理,下面的那栏控制着微信的会话、通讯录、朋友圈以及设置等重要功能,它也不会被移动:将此种布局稍微抽象一下就能得出这样的一张图:最上面的那行通常被称为 header,最下面的通常被称为 footer,很好理解,头和脚嘛!
- 3、移动端热门课程 03、移动端实战省钱套餐一【充分掌握主流移动端跨平台技术】课程收获:一举吃透移动端跨平台技术,带你轻松入门Flutter,React Native,高质量的上线实战助你轻松应对各种App实战开发。①Flutter从入门到进阶 实战携程网App②Flutter高级进阶实战 仿哔哩哔哩APP③React Native从入门到实战,打造高质量上线App套餐原价1115元618满减价:867元!省钱套餐二【掌握React Native移动端开发及React的相关应用】课程收获:轻松入门React Native与TypeScript,教会如何使用React Native+TypeScript进行移动端混合式开发。①React Native从入门到实战,打造高质量上线App②TypeScript -系统入门到项目实战③ReactNative+TypeScript仿喜马拉雅开发App套餐原价1066元618满减价:818元!省钱套餐三【Python3完成数据挖掘分析及人脸识别、目标识别等】课程收获:实战应用全面带你入门人脸识别、目标识别、目标检测技术,充分掌握应用Python3进行经典实战开发。①Python3数据分析与挖掘建模实战②Python3+TensorFlow 打造人脸识别智能小程序③OpenCV入门到进阶:实战三大典型项目套餐原价1113元618满减价:865元!
- 3.4 移动端应用开发 移动端应用也可以使用 JavaScript 进行开发,如 React Native 或者 Weex 等框架。Weex 框架
- 3. 移动 和复制不同,当我们对 Java 项目中的资源进行移动时,原资源的位置就发生了变更,也就是会导致项目结构发生变化。我们在前面的章节提到,Eclipse 提供了重构的功能来避免这种操作会导致的编译错误。比如现在我们需要把位于 com.imooc 包下的 HelloWorld.java 文件移动到另外一个包 com.imooc.samples2 中。我们可以通过鼠标右键点击想要移动的文件,在弹出来的上下文菜单中选择 Refactor -> Move,如下图所示:接着在弹出的 Move 对话框中选择我们需要移动到的包名,如下图所示:点击 OK 后,我们可以看到,我们的 HelloWorld.java 文件已经被移动到了 com.imooc.samples2 包中,同时,文件中的包名也自动进行了更新,如下图所示:
- <strong>4、移动端高手秘籍</strong> 01、移动端架构师全面面向移动端主流技术,原生+组件化+跨平台双混合式开发,基于千万级DAU架构标准带你完成大厂APP开发,掌握底层&框架源码的深度剖析,完成你从普通工程师到优秀架构师的蜕变。👇👇👇618直降:1500元!点击立即购买02、移动端实战省钱套餐【打造高级Android应用开发及面试技巧轻松进大厂】课程收获:大厂资深大牛,带你高效剖析Android面试,冲击各种Android高级职位,轻松进大厂再也不是梦。👇点击3门课程,加入购物车享满减套餐原价1053元618满减价:805元!①大厂资深面试官 带你破解Android高级面试②剖析Framework面试,冲击Android高级职位③带后台的IM即时通讯App 全程MVP手把手打造
移动web前端相关搜索
-
yarn
yum
压缩工具
依赖关系
移动app
移动终端
移位操作
移位运算符
异常处理
易语言教程
音频格式
音频管理器
引入css
引用类型
英语词汇
用户界面
语言编程
语言工具
语言学习
语言转换